Bathroom Tile Installation in Littleton, CO

Bathroom tile installation services involve the placement of ceramic, porcelain, or natural stone tiles in areas such as showers, bathtubs, floors, and walls. This service covers a variety of projects, including complete bathroom remodels, updates to existing spaces, or repairs of damaged tile surfaces. Homeowners often request this service to enhance the aesthetic appeal of their bathrooms, improve durability, or increase property value. Before requesting tile installation, property owners typically want to understand the different tile options available, the preparation required for a successful installation, and how the process might impact their daily routines.

Property owners should consider factors such as the style and material of tiles that best suit their bathroom design, as well as the scope of the project-whether it involves small updates or a full overhaul. It’s also important to discuss surface conditions, waterproofing needs, and maintenance requirements to ensure long-lasting results. Clear communication about project expectations and understanding the installation process can help homeowners make informed decisions and achieve the desired look and functionality for their bathroom spaces.

Common Bathroom Tile Installation Jobs

Bathroom tile installation involves selecting and laying tiles to enhance the style and function of a bathroom.

Shower and tub surrounds ensure waterproof, durable tile surfaces for everyday use.

Floor tile installation provides slip-resistant, easy-to-clean surfaces in bathroom areas.

Backsplash tiling adds a decorative touch while protecting walls from water damage.

Heated tile systems can be integrated for added comfort in bathroom floors.

Tile repair and replacement restore damaged or outdated tiles to improve appearance and safety.

Bathroom Tile Installation Questions

What types of tiles are suitable for bathroom installation? Porcelain, ceramic, and natural stone tiles are common choices for durability and water resistance in bathrooms.

Is a waterproofing layer necessary before tile installation? Yes, applying a waterproof membrane helps prevent water damage and prolongs the life of the tile installation.

Can existing bathroom surfaces be tiled over? Often, existing surfaces like drywall or old tiles can be prepared for new tile installation, but some surfaces may require removal or repair first.

What finishes are available for bathroom tile edges? Edging options include bullnose tiles, trim pieces, or metal profiles to create a clean, finished look around the tile perimeter.
